This month, Quintin Connell has been very kind to offer us a talk.

In this talk I will explore using C++ and Qt4 for cross-platform development in particular on the Raspberry Pi to solve the travelling salesman problem. I will also discuss issues relating to version control using subversion and differencing tools.

Some information about Quintin:

Quintin has used Linux since 1996 when he was introduced to it. In those days the distro of choice was Slackware and Apache was the NCSA httpd daemon. Now uses Kubuntu and Raspbian on the Raspberry Pi.
